What Is Mental Health Awareness Training?
Mental health awareness training equips employees with the knowledge to identify mental health challenges, reduce stigma, promote supportive behaviors, and access resources that foster a healthier, more productive workplace.

Detailed Implementation Guide: Turning Strategy into Action

1. Embed Mental Health Topics in Regular Team Meetings

Dedicate 10–15 minutes weekly to discuss mental health themes relevant to ecommerce, such as managing stress during peak sales or balancing workloads during product launches.

How to Implement:

  • Prepare concise presentations or invite mental health experts for Q&A sessions.
  • Normalize mental health conversations to reduce stigma and encourage openness.
  • Start meetings with a “wellbeing check-in” where team members share how they’re feeling.

2. Use Scenario-Based Role-Playing Focused on Ecommerce Stressors

Simulate real-world challenges like checkout surges or difficult customer interactions to build resilience and problem-solving skills.

How to Implement:

  • Develop role-play scenarios tailored to your Squarespace store’s common stress points.
  • Schedule monthly sessions and collect feedback to refine exercises.
  • Example: Practice handling a sudden spike in customer complaints during a flash sale.

5. Integrate Mental Health Check-Ins During One-on-One Reviews

Managers should incorporate empathetic questions about workload and wellbeing into regular performance discussions.

How to Implement:

  • Train managers on sensitive questioning and active listening techniques.
  • Provide follow-up resources or adjust workloads based on feedback.
  • Example questions: “How are you managing your current tasks?” or “Is there anything causing you stress that we should address?”

6. Provide Access to External Mental Health Resources and Counseling

Offer team members tools and services that support their mental health outside the workplace.

How to Implement:

  • Curate and share lists of mental health apps, teletherapy options, and local counseling services via email and your intranet.
  • Consider including mental health benefits in compensation packages.
  • Example: Partner with mental health platforms to offer discounted teletherapy sessions.

7. Train Managers to Recognize and Support Employees in Distress

Managers are frontline allies in spotting early signs of burnout and anxiety.

How to Implement:

  • Enroll managers in Mental Health First Aid or ecommerce-specific leadership courses.
  • Provide conversation guides for confidential, supportive dialogues.
  • Example: A manager training module focused on identifying ecommerce-specific stress indicators.

10. Cultivate a Culture of Open Communication and Psychological Safety

Build an environment where team members feel safe discussing challenges without fear of judgment.

How to Implement:

  • Publicly celebrate vulnerability and openness to encourage sharing.
  • Establish peer support groups and designate “mental health champions” within the team.
  • Example: Monthly “mental health champion” check-ins to provide peer support and resources.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

What is the goal of mental health awareness training in ecommerce?

To educate teams on recognizing mental health challenges, reduce stigma, provide support mechanisms, and foster a productive, empathetic workplace benefiting both employees and customers.

How can mental health training reduce cart abandonment?

By lowering team stress and errors during checkout optimization, your team delivers smoother, personalized customer journeys that reduce cart abandonment rates.

What are signs my ecommerce team needs mental health training?

High absenteeism, frequent errors on product pages, increased customer complaints, and employee feedback indicating burnout or stress.

How often should mental health awareness training occur?

Brief weekly or biweekly sessions maintain momentum, complemented by quarterly in-depth role-playing or manager training.

Can mental health training improve customer satisfaction?

Absolutely. A supported, engaged team provides better service, faster assistance, and more personalized experiences that boost satisfaction.
